How to Convert Milliliter to Quart

1 milliliter = 0.00105669 quarts

Quart = Milliliter × 0.00105669

Example: 921 mL × 0.00105669 = 0.97321 qt

Reverse Conversion

To convert quarts back to milliliters:

  • Remember, 1 quart equals 946.353 milliliters.
  • To convert 0.97321 qt to mL, multiply 0.97321 x 946.353, resulting in 921 mL.
